The Blueprint of Your XS650's Electrics

The 1979 Yamaha XS650 wiring diagram is essentially a visual representation of how all the electrical components on your motorcycle are connected. Think of it like the blueprints for a house; it shows you where the wires go, what they control, and how they interact. This includes everything from the headlight and taillight to the ignition system, charging system, and all the switches and indicators on your dashboard. By studying this diagram, you can trace the path of electricity and understand the function of each circuit.

Understanding how to read a wiring diagram is crucial for troubleshooting and maintenance. When a light doesn't work, or the battery isn't charging, the diagram helps you systematically identify the problem. You can follow the wires from the component in question back to their source and identify potential breaks, shorts, or faulty connections.
